c.
Hebat Bhd cannot be excluded from consolidation on the grounds of dissimilar activities.
If a group contains diverse business activities, relevant information is to be provided by
consolidating such subsidiary and disclosing additional information in the consolidated
financial statement about the different business activities of the subsidiary ie. segment
disclosure.

QUESTION 4A(iii)
It is necessary to compute for both Mawar Bhds financial statement and the groups
consolidated financial statement because the gain or loss on disposal in Mawar Bhds
financial statement is the difference between the proceeds received/receivable from the
disposal of interest in the subsidiary less the carrying value of the assets/investment .
Meanwhile, the gain or loss on disposal for consolidation purposes is the difference between
the proceeds received/receivable less the proportionate amount of net assets of the
subsidiary existing on the date of disposal . In this case, the parents share of the postacquisition increase in the net assets of the subsidiary has been recognized. This takes
into account the related net assets of the subsidiary that are being disposed of and not just
the carrying amount of the investment.

QUESTION 4B(i)
The 48% interest in Puncak Bhd held by Alam Bhd would be sufficient to give it control of
Puncak Bhd. This is based on the absolute size of its holding and the relative size of the
other shareholdings in Puncak Bhd, which give Alam Bhd sufficient dominant voting
interest to meet the power criterion without the need to consider any other evidence of
power.

QUESTION 4B(ii)
Sering Bhd does not have power over Perdana Bhd based on the size of Sering Bhds
voting interest and its size relative to the other shareholdings. Tabah Bhd and Medan Bhd
just need to cooperate to be able to prevent Sering Bhd from directing the relevant
activities of Perdana Bhd.
